Trosolwg o'r swydd
University Hospitals Plymouth NHS Trust is looking for an experienced Physiotherapist to join the general rehabilitation unit therapy team at Mount Gould Hospital on a fixed-term 12-month contract. This post would suit Band 5’s looking to specialise or current Band 6’s who would like to broaden their experience.
The successful post holder will work alongside the existing team to operate in a general rehabilitation unit ward. In all these areas you will be supported by experienced clinicians who are specialists in their field.
The successful candidate will be joining a well- established team in delivering physiotherapy service to patients as part of the wider multidisciplinary unit. Applicants would need to have a broad range of experience, including post-graduate experience in the treatment of patients within the medical and surgical speciality.

Prif ddyletswyddau'r swydd
To provide a high standard physiotherapy service to general inpatients on General Rehabilitation Unit at Mount Gould Hospital. This involves working across the trust in a range of settings.
To assist the Team Leaders in planning, coordinating, delivering and evaluating the Physiotherapy Service provided to patients within the team, on a day-to-day basis.
To assess and treat own caseload of patients, who may have complex presentations, and maintain own records as an autonomous practitioner.
At times community / home visits may be required to be undertaken.
To deputise for the Team Leaders when necessary.
To perform advanced physiotherapeutic assessment of patients with diverse presentations and complex physical and psychological conditions, to provide a diagnosis and develop and deliver an individualised treatment programme.
To hold responsibility for own case load and be responsible for a defined area of the service or a particular patient type, working autonomously. Senior support and supervision takes the form of regular formal training and clinical reasoning sessions, peer review, case conferences. Access to advice and support from specialist physiotherapists is available if required, clinical work is not routinely evaluated.
